Abstract
The Iowa Code Chapter 99F.4 (24) requires the Iowa Racing and Gaming Commission (“IRGC”) to conduct a study of the socio-economic impacts of gambling on Iowans, and that such studies should take place at eight-year intervals. The IRGC hired Strategic Economics Group and Spectrum Gaming Group (collectively “the Research Team”) to jointly undertake the study. Work on the study commenced in December 2013 and was completed during May 2014.
